M12 X 260mm Bolts
Anby ideas where i can get some bolts for the rear uprights from?

bolts
I got mine from FR Scott in Hull Tel No: 01482 324731, but I don't know if they would post them out. They cost me £ 5.60 + VAT the pair. High Tensile 8.8 BZP. If you get really stuck for them I could go get a pair and post them to you,
Dave. |
